Key Specifications

Company Samsung
Mobile Name Samsung Galaxy A12
Proccesor MediaTek Helio P35
Ram 4 GB RAM
Rear Camera 48 MP + 5 MP + 2 MP + 2 MP Rear Camera
Front Camera 8 MP Front Camera
Battery 5000 MAh
Charger Speed 15W Fast Charging
Display Size 6.5 Inches (16.51 Cm)
Display Type PLS TFT LCD
Price ₹12,649
